    RocksJava - JNI Logger callback · 57f2a00c

    Summary:
    Within this commit a new AbstractLogger was introduced
    which allows to handle log messages at an application level.
    
    Log messages are passed up to Java using a JNI callback.
    
    This allows a Java-Developer to use common Java APIs for log
    messages e.g. SLF4J, LOG4J, etc. Within this commit no new
    dependencies were introduced, which keeps the RocksDB API clean
    and doesn`t force a developer to use a predefined high-level Java API.
    
    Another feature is to dynamically set a custom loggers verbosity at
    runtime using its public method `setInfoLogLevel` and to retrieve
    the currently active level using the `infoLogLevel` method.
    
    Test Plan:
    make clean jclean rocksdbjava jtest
    mvn -f rocksjni.pom package
